简易搭建Redis缓存服务器全攻略(redis缓存的搭建)
简易搭建Redis缓存服务器全攻略
Redis是一个高性能的Key-Value分布式数据库,拥有快速的存储和读取速度,而且可以大量减轻关系型数据库的负担。本文将介绍如何在Ubuntu Linux上搭建一个简单的Redis缓存服务器。
准备工作:
在开始之前,我们需要确保已经正确安装Linux系统,以及安装了以下必要的软件:
1.编译工具:gcc
2.自动化安装工具:make
3.自动解压工具:wget
安装Redis:
在Ubuntu中安装Redis非常简单,只需要在终端中输入以下命令即可:
$ sudo apt-get update
$ sudo apt-get install redis-server
安装完成之后,我们可以输入以下命令来检查Redis服务是否启动:
$ redis-cli ping
如果返回PONG,则表示Redis服务已成功启动。
配置Redis:
默认情况下,Redis只允许本地访问,我们需要按照以下步骤来配置Redis,使其允许远程访问:
1.编辑Redis配置文件,命令如下:
$ sudo nano /etc/redis/redis.conf
2.找到bind 127.0.0.1这一行,并将其注释:
#bind 127.0.0.1
3.找到protected-mode yes这一行,并将其改为protected-mode no:
protected-mode no
4.保存并退出配置文件。
5.重新启动Redis服务,命令如下:
$ sudo systemctl restart redis.service
搭建Redis集群:
Redis也可以作为分布式集群来使用。搭建集群的步骤如下:
1.下载Redis源码包,命令如下:
$ wget http://download.redis.io/releases/redis-5.0.3.tar.gz
2.解压源码包:
$ tar xzf redis-5.0.3.tar.gz
3.进入解压后的目录,编译Redis源码:
$ cd redis-5.0.3
$ make
4.将编译后的可执行文件rsync到其他机器上运行。
5.在其他机器上按照以上步骤,编译并运行Redis源码,确保其ip和port正确。
6.在任意一台机器上,输入以下命令:
$ redis-cli --cluster create ip1:port1 ip2:port2 ip3:port3 ip4:port4 ip5:port5 ip6:port6 --cluster-replicas 1
其中,ip和port需要替换成集群中每台机器的ip和port。
7.创建Redis集群成功后,可以输入以下命令,检查集群是否正常:
$ redis-cli -c
以上命令会打开Redis交互式命令行客户端,可以输入get、set等相关命令。
总结:
通过以上步骤,我们就能够搭建一个简单的Redis缓存服务器,并且能够拥有高性能和分布式集群的特性。如果需要对Redis进行更加深入的了解和优化,可以查看Redis的官方文档。